Course Content

• Introduction to Mindful Gardening & Stress Reduction
• Cultivating Mindfulness Through Sensory Gardening (Sensory experiences, horticultural therapy)
• The Science of Stress and the Benefits of Nature
• Mindful Gardening Practices: Techniques & Exercises (Meditation, breathwork, mindful movement)
• Designing a Therapeutic Garden Space (Garden planning, plant selection, accessibility)
• Working with Plants: A Mindful Approach (Propagation, planting, pruning, harvesting)
• Harvesting & Utilizing Your Garden's Bounty (Preservation, mindful consumption)
• Maintaining Your Mindful Garden: Seasonal Considerations (Sustainable practices, year-round engagement)
• Sharing Your Mindful Garden: Community & Wellbeing (Social connection, therapeutic sharing)
